Aracılığıyla paylaş


DeploymentStackProperties interface

Dağıtım yığını özellikleri.

Extends

Özellikler

actionOnUnmanage

Dağıtım yığını güncelleştirildikten veya silindikten sonra artık yönetilemeyecek kaynakların davranışını tanımlar.

bypassStackOutOfSyncError

Yığın kaynak listesinin doğru eşitlenmediğini gösteren hizmet hatalarını atlama bayrağı.

correlationId

Son Dağıtım yığını yükseltme veya silme işleminin bağıntı kimliği. GUID biçimindedir ve izleme için kullanılır. NOT: Bu özellik serileştirilmeyecek. Yalnızca sunucu tarafından doldurulabilir.

debugSetting

Dağıtımın hata ayıklama ayarı.

deletedResources

En son Dağıtım yığını güncelleştirmesi sırasında silinen bir kaynak dizisi. Silindi, kaynağın şablondan kaldırıldığı ve ilgili silme işlemlerinin belirtildiği anlamına gelir. NOT: Bu özellik serileştirilmeyecek. Yalnızca sunucu tarafından doldurulabilir.

denySettings

Yığın tarafından dağıtılan kaynakların nasıl kilitlendiğini tanımlar.

deploymentId

Dağıtım yığını tarafından oluşturulan dağıtım kaynağının resourceId değeri. NOT: Bu özellik serileştirilmeyecek. Yalnızca sunucu tarafından doldurulabilir.

deploymentScope

İlk dağıtımın oluşturulması gereken kapsam. Kapsam belirtilmezse, varsayılan olarak dağıtım yığınının kapsamına ayarlanır. Geçerli kapsamlar şunlardır: yönetim grubu (biçim: '/providers/Microsoft.Management/managementGroups/{managementGroupId}'), abonelik (biçim: '/subscriptions/{subscriptionId}'), kaynak grubu (biçim: '/sub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}').

description

Dağıtım yığını açıklaması. En fazla 4096 karakter uzunluğunda.

detachedResources

En son Dağıtım yığını güncelleştirmesi sırasında ayrılmış bir kaynak dizisi. Ayrılmış, kaynağın şablondan kaldırıldığı, ancak ilgili silme işlemlerinin belirtilmediğinden kaynak anlamına gelir. Bu nedenle, artık yığınla ilişkilendirilmekte olan kaynak hala var olur. NOT: Bu özellik serileştirilmeyecek. Yalnızca sunucu tarafından doldurulabilir.

duration

Son başarılı Dağıtım yığını güncelleştirmesinin süresi. NOT: Bu özellik serileştirilmeyecek. Yalnızca sunucu tarafından doldurulabilir.

failedResources

En son güncelleştirme sırasında hedef durumuna ulaşamayan bir kaynak dizisi. Her resourceId'ye bir hata iletisi eşlik edilir. NOT: Bu özellik serileştirilmeyecek. Yalnızca sunucu tarafından doldurulabilir.

outputs

Dağıtım yığını tarafından oluşturulan dağıtım kaynağının çıkışları. NOT: Bu özellik serileştirilmeyecek. Yalnızca sunucu tarafından doldurulabilir.

parameters

Şablon için dağıtım parametrelerini tanımlayan ad ve değer çiftleri. Parametre değerlerini mevcut bir parametre dosyasına bağlamak yerine doğrudan istekte sağlarken bu öğeyi kullanın. parametersLink özelliğini veya parameters özelliğini kullanın, ancak ikisini birden kullanmayın.

parametersLink

Parametre dosyasının URI'sini. Var olan bir parametre dosyasına bağlanmak için bu öğeyi kullanın. parametersLink özelliğini veya parameters özelliğini kullanın, ancak ikisini birden kullanmayın.

provisioningState

Dağıtım yığınının durumu. NOT: Bu özellik serileştirilmeyecek. Yalnızca sunucu tarafından doldurulabilir.

resources

Şu anda dağıtım yığını tarafından yönetilen bir kaynak dizisi. NOT: Bu özellik serileştirilmeyecek. Yalnızca sunucu tarafından doldurulabilir.

template

Şablon içeriği. Şablon söz dizimini var olan bir şablona bağlamak yerine doğrudan istekte geçirmek istediğinizde bu öğeyi kullanırsınız. JObject veya iyi biçimlendirilmiş bir JSON dizesi olabilir. templateLink özelliğini veya şablon özelliğini kullanın, ancak ikisini birden kullanmayın.

templateLink

Şablonun URI'sini. templateLink özelliğini veya şablon özelliğini kullanın, ancak ikisini birden kullanmayın.

Devralınan Özellikler

error

Hata ayrıntısı.

Özellik Ayrıntıları

actionOnUnmanage

Dağıtım yığını güncelleştirildikten veya silindikten sonra artık yönetilemeyecek kaynakların davranışını tanımlar.

actionOnUnmanage: ActionOnUnmanage

Özellik Değeri

bypassStackOutOfSyncError

Yığın kaynak listesinin doğru eşitlenmediğini gösteren hizmet hatalarını atlama bayrağı.

bypassStackOutOfSyncError?: boolean

Özellik Değeri

boolean

correlationId

Son Dağıtım yığını yükseltme veya silme işleminin bağıntı kimliği. GUID biçimindedir ve izleme için kullanılır. NOT: Bu özellik serileştirilmeyecek. Yalnızca sunucu tarafından doldurulabilir.

correlationId?: string

Özellik Değeri

string

debugSetting

Dağıtımın hata ayıklama ayarı.

debugSetting?: DeploymentStacksDebugSetting

Özellik Değeri

deletedResources

En son Dağıtım yığını güncelleştirmesi sırasında silinen bir kaynak dizisi. Silindi, kaynağın şablondan kaldırıldığı ve ilgili silme işlemlerinin belirtildiği anlamına gelir. NOT: Bu özellik serileştirilmeyecek. Yalnızca sunucu tarafından doldurulabilir.

deletedResources?: ResourceReference[]

Özellik Değeri

denySettings

Yığın tarafından dağıtılan kaynakların nasıl kilitlendiğini tanımlar.

denySettings: DenySettings

Özellik Değeri

deploymentId

Dağıtım yığını tarafından oluşturulan dağıtım kaynağının resourceId değeri. NOT: Bu özellik serileştirilmeyecek. Yalnızca sunucu tarafından doldurulabilir.

deploymentId?: string

Özellik Değeri

string

deploymentScope

İlk dağıtımın oluşturulması gereken kapsam. Kapsam belirtilmezse, varsayılan olarak dağıtım yığınının kapsamına ayarlanır. Geçerli kapsamlar şunlardır: yönetim grubu (biçim: '/providers/Microsoft.Management/managementGroups/{managementGroupId}'), abonelik (biçim: '/subscriptions/{subscriptionId}'), kaynak grubu (biçim: '/sub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}').

deploymentScope?: string

Özellik Değeri

string

description

Dağıtım yığını açıklaması. En fazla 4096 karakter uzunluğunda.

description?: string

Özellik Değeri

string

detachedResources

En son Dağıtım yığını güncelleştirmesi sırasında ayrılmış bir kaynak dizisi. Ayrılmış, kaynağın şablondan kaldırıldığı, ancak ilgili silme işlemlerinin belirtilmediğinden kaynak anlamına gelir. Bu nedenle, artık yığınla ilişkilendirilmekte olan kaynak hala var olur. NOT: Bu özellik serileştirilmeyecek. Yalnızca sunucu tarafından doldurulabilir.

detachedResources?: ResourceReference[]

Özellik Değeri

duration

Son başarılı Dağıtım yığını güncelleştirmesinin süresi. NOT: Bu özellik serileştirilmeyecek. Yalnızca sunucu tarafından doldurulabilir.

duration?: string

Özellik Değeri

string

failedResources

En son güncelleştirme sırasında hedef durumuna ulaşamayan bir kaynak dizisi. Her resourceId'ye bir hata iletisi eşlik edilir. NOT: Bu özellik serileştirilmeyecek. Yalnızca sunucu tarafından doldurulabilir.

failedResources?: ResourceReferenceExtended[]

Özellik Değeri

outputs

Dağıtım yığını tarafından oluşturulan dağıtım kaynağının çıkışları. NOT: Bu özellik serileştirilmeyecek. Yalnızca sunucu tarafından doldurulabilir.

outputs?: Record<string, unknown>

Özellik Değeri

Record<string, unknown>

parameters

Şablon için dağıtım parametrelerini tanımlayan ad ve değer çiftleri. Parametre değerlerini mevcut bir parametre dosyasına bağlamak yerine doğrudan istekte sağlarken bu öğeyi kullanın. parametersLink özelliğini veya parameters özelliğini kullanın, ancak ikisini birden kullanmayın.

parameters?: {[propertyName: string]: DeploymentParameter}

Özellik Değeri

{[propertyName: string]: DeploymentParameter}

Parametre dosyasının URI'sini. Var olan bir parametre dosyasına bağlanmak için bu öğeyi kullanın. parametersLink özelliğini veya parameters özelliğini kullanın, ancak ikisini birden kullanmayın.

parametersLink?: DeploymentStacksParametersLink

Özellik Değeri

provisioningState

Dağıtım yığınının durumu. NOT: Bu özellik serileştirilmeyecek. Yalnızca sunucu tarafından doldurulabilir.

provisioningState?: string

Özellik Değeri

string

resources

Şu anda dağıtım yığını tarafından yönetilen bir kaynak dizisi. NOT: Bu özellik serileştirilmeyecek. Yalnızca sunucu tarafından doldurulabilir.

resources?: ManagedResourceReference[]

Özellik Değeri

template

Şablon içeriği. Şablon söz dizimini var olan bir şablona bağlamak yerine doğrudan istekte geçirmek istediğinizde bu öğeyi kullanırsınız. JObject veya iyi biçimlendirilmiş bir JSON dizesi olabilir. templateLink özelliğini veya şablon özelliğini kullanın, ancak ikisini birden kullanmayın.

template?: Record<string, unknown>

Özellik Değeri

Record<string, unknown>

Şablonun URI'sini. templateLink özelliğini veya şablon özelliğini kullanın, ancak ikisini birden kullanmayın.

templateLink?: DeploymentStacksTemplateLink

Özellik Değeri

Devralınan Özellik Detayları

error

Hata ayrıntısı.

error?: ErrorDetail

Özellik Değeri

DeploymentStacksError.error devralınmış